Nit Nurse Come Back

Should the nit nurse be brought back?

One mother has been trying to start a campaign to bring them back?

She has met with mixed views.

Some feel it is an invasion of their childs rights and privacy.

Where as other parents welcome it back, many parents are fed up of their child continuously coming home having caught nits off of their class mates.

We asked several mums their thoughts on it:

“I feel if it’s acceptable to check if my child is over weight and send a letter home if they are, then why can’t they check for nits, it’s no more an invasion of privacy then the height and weight check”.

Another said “I don’t want my child to be embarrassed in front of her class mates if she did have them”.

We asked just over 200 parents and found that 127 would welcome it back if it were done discreetly and no embarrassment is caused to child and parent.
